Keeping classic shaving alive, this handcrafted, chrome-finished, double-edged razor is a perfect revival for experienced wetshavers and grooming newbies alike. The extra weight of this razor allows the user to apply less pressure than its multi-bladed counterparts, resulting in a smooth comfortable and ultra-enjoyable shave.

So, really, I don't see how you could rate this lower than five stars. It's solid, well made, and it holds a razor blade at an appropriate level. The materials are rust resistant, the threads are spaced enough in the tube to make screwing the head on or off easy and fast.

It's plenty heavy, so you won't forget it's there when you're shaving, and can, in fact, use the weight of the razor to shave for you. You just sort of guide it along.

I've seen a few reviews of this and other razors complaining that the handle is too short. I don't see how--I have big hands, and it feels fine, though this is my first safety razor, and I've never used one with a longer handle. Also, since this is my first safety razor, I have no basis of comparison for models that are somehow adjustable. I'm not sure I understand how that would work, exactly, but I seem to be shaving just fine with this one, and in fact, am sold on giving up cartridge razors entirely.

Solingen/Merkur have no illusions when it comes to wet shaving. They produce a superior quality classic safety razor and equally superior double-edge blades. The result is a lifetime of superior shaving experiences.

Unique to the Merkur Classic safety razors is the design of the top, which screws down into the handle by means of a threaded shaft, a simple and reliable method for holding the blade in place.

The blades alone are well-worth the money, lasting two to three times longer than inexpensive brands and combined with a one of the classic safety razors, you'll never want to use any thing else.

To maximize razor blade economy with Merkur blades, rinse your razor with COLD water and they'll last a number of times longer than most other supermarket brands of double-edge blades.
